1What is the typical cost range for replacing a central air conditioner or furnace in a Yorkville home?

For a standard efficiency, properly sized system, full replacement in Yorkville typically ranges from $5,000 to $12,000+, depending on the unit type, efficiency rating (SEER/HSPF), and complexity of installation. Our local climate, with hot, humid summers and cold winters, makes proper sizing and installation critical, and costs can be influenced by New York's strict building codes and the potential need for updated electrical or ductwork in older homes.

2When is the best time to schedule HVAC maintenance or replacement in Yorkville to avoid emergencies?

The ideal times are during the shoulder seasons—early spring (March-April) for your cooling system and early fall (September-October) for your heating system. Scheduling during these periods ensures your system is ready for Yorkville's peak summer heat and harsh winter cold, and you'll have better availability from local technicians compared to the height of summer or a January cold snap.

3Are there any local Yorkville or New York State regulations or rebates I should know about for HVAC work?

Yes. New York State has stringent energy codes that dictate minimum efficiency standards for new installations. More importantly, homeowners should inquire about available rebates through NYSERDA (New York State Energy Research and Development Authority) and potential incentives from National Grid for upgrading to high-efficiency heat pumps or geothermal systems, which are excellent for our climate and can significantly offset upfront costs.

4How do I choose a reliable HVAC contractor in the Yorkville area?

Always verify that the contractor is fully licensed, insured, and bonded to work in New York State. Look for established local companies with strong community reputations, as they understand the specific needs of our older housing stock and climate. Check for certifications from manufacturers (like Carrier or Trane) and always request detailed, written estimates that include model numbers, labor warranty, and a clear scope of work.

5My house feels unevenly heated or cooled. Is this a common issue in Yorkville homes, and what are the likely causes?

This is very common, especially in older homes common in our area. The primary causes often include poorly designed or leaky ductwork, an improperly sized HVAC system, or inadequate insulation. A local professional can perform a Manual J load calculation to ensure your system is correctly sized for Yorkville's temperature extremes and conduct a duct assessment to identify and seal leaks, which improves comfort and efficiency.
